Wildlife Conservationist
Gerry Martin started his career under the guidance of Romulus Whitaker at the Madras Crocodile Bank Trust in 1995. He runs The Gerry Martin Project – a company that focuses on enabling environmental and wildlife research and conservation. The Gerry Martin Project works closely with individuals, communities and organisations to create platforms for research and conservation. He has worked in educational reform, television and eco-tourism over the last decade and a half. He firmly believes in inclusive approaches to conservation and social change that demonstrate and enable benefit and relevance to grass-root stakeholders in rural India.

Paul D'souza
Innovator/Scientist
Mr.D'Souza's career began when he started, working as a software developer for an agro firm for whom he designed a compact Gherkin Sorting Machine which revolutionized their business. He has since then invented the Mechanical Perpetual Calendar, Three Large Date Display Mechanisms, etc. He then began working on trying to make the lives of visually impaired individuals easier which eventually led to the invention of the Multi-Line Refreshable Braille Display which has about 9 patents which are yet to be approved. Paul believes in using his creativity to benefit those who can reach great heights with a little assistance.
Perfect Strangers
Music Band
Playing since 2013, Perfect Strangers - The Band dabbles and specializes in Melodic Rock (Classic, Blues, Jazz) with progressive overtone and music which is influenced by all that was good about the 70s, 80s and 90s. With over 52 shows, they continue to rock venues that appreciate and promote good rock music. The band comprises of 5 members, almost equidistant from each other in age; Arvind – Drums, Debjeet - Lead Guitar and vocals, Shaapla - Lead vocals, Prashant-Bass and Backing vocals, Manu - Keyboardist and backing vocals.
